Ovarian Reserve Testing: What You Need to Know

What is Ovarian Reserve Testing?

Ovarian reserve testing involves evaluating a woman’s egg quantity and quality to assess her fertility potential. This testing provides valuable information for making informed decisions about fertility treatments and planning for the future.

How It Works

Ovarian reserve testing typically involves measuring hormone levels, such as anti-Müllerian hormone (AMH) and follicle-stimulating hormone (FSH), and conducting an ultrasound to assess the number of antral follicles. These tests provide a comprehensive assessment of a woman’s ovarian reserve.
